
A carpenter shop in Bader district, west Riyadh, caught fire last night killing 11 persons, a local official said Tuesday. Upon receiving notification of the accident, 14 fire brigades, 13 backup units, eight rescue teams, two ambulances and an evacuation unit, rushed to the scene, said Maj. Mohammad Melfi Al-Hamadi, spokesman of Riyadh Directorate of Civil Defense. "The fire fighters battled against the blazing fire and heavy smoke to reach the people entrapped. After quelling the fire, they found 11 dead bodies," he said. "The fire has entirely destroyed the workshop covering an area of 600 square meters," Maj. Al-Hamadi added
